Description

In response to national disasters and emergencies, FEMA may require short shelf-life meals for immediate consumption. Meals shall include an entr e along with additional meal components that can be consumed either as part of the meal or reserved for a supplemental snack. All meals must be "nutrient-dense" form - without added sugar, sodium, salt and saturated fat. The meals should provide the basic food groups. Nuts shall NOT be included due to diverticulitis and allergy conditions. No beverages or drink mixes required. Meal components shall be appropriate for consumption by the full range of disaster survivors including children and seniors (65 years and older). Each case shall include a variety of entr e meals. All meals/kits shall at least have a minimum of six (6) months shelf-life remaining upon delivery to disaster location. Meals shall include: utensil package, napkin, salt and pepper, and salt free seasoning packet as applicable. Meals shall be "easy to open" and shall require no additional utensils to open or equipment to prepare. Vendors shall have the capability to provide both self-heating and non-self-heating meals.
